Arab Weather - Yesterday, citizens in Nineveh Governorate, northern Iraq, spotted a funnel cloud forming during a thunderstorm, coinciding with the region being affected by a state of atmospheric instability.

The situation was accompanied by the development of strong cumulonimbus clouds and a noticeable increase in updrafts within the clouds, which led to the appearance of this swirling cloud formation.

Over the past few days, various regions of Iraq have experienced unstable weather conditions, including thunderstorms and rainfall of varying intensity, with the weather system continuing to affect them intermittently.
